CBB DFS: DraftKings Daily Fantasy College Basketball Picks - Today's Top Lineups (12/19/24)

CBB DFS lineup picks DraftKings NCAA daily college fantasy basketball

Today's DraftKings CBB DFS lineup picks for 12/19/24. Mike M's top daily fantasy college basketball sleepers to build winning NCAA DFS lineups on DraftKings.

We are down to four games tonight, featuring some teams we rarely see on DraftKings. As we approach the Christmas lull, they are all on-campus games.

We open in Athens with Buffalo taking on Georgia. Next up is Lipscomb in Murfreesboro taking on Middle Tennessee State. UC Irvine is in Nashville taking on Belmont. We close out in Austin with New Orleans in town.

This article will provide you with my daily fantasy college basketball lineup picks on DraftKings on 12/19/24, starting at 7 p.m. EST. I’ll give multiple player suggestions at guard and forward, aiming to highlight one option at the salary scale's high, middle, and lower levels. Good luck, RotoBallers.

Today's DraftKings Guards - CBB DFS Lineup Picks

Camryn Weston, Middle Tennessee State ($7.8K)

MTSU is still taking it easy with Weston since he is just over a year removed from an ACL tear. He has proven to be a little more effective off the bench than as a starter. The Blue Raiders need his scoring more for their second unit and he can fire at will. He has a good ceiling, but the floor is rather low since he doesn't start most games.

Silas Demary Jr., Georgia ($7.2K)

Demary is one of the better perimeter defenders in the SEC, but he's inconsistent as a scorer. He has a solid floor thanks to the defensive numbers, but he lacks the ceiling most of us want at this price. He's better suited for cash games.

Jordan Pope, Texas ($5.2K)

This may be the night to run a player who usually gets more run in blowouts. Pope has played a lot more in the Texas games that have gotten out of hand. He has 27 points and six assists in 44 minutes over the last two games -- both huge Texas wins. I'm expecting Texas to have this game in hand by halftime, so I'm banking on another good second half from Pope.

Isaiah Walker, Belmont ($4.7K)

Walker plays a ton of minutes for the Bruins. He's a good spot shooter, but he doesn't get creative. He's strong on the boards and an underrated defender. I'm not sure why Walker is this cheap, but he's an automatic play at this price in any format.

Today's DraftKings Forwards - CBB DFS Lineup Picks

Jonathan Pierre, Belmont ($9K)

The strange thing is that Pierre may have a better chance at an NCAA Tournament berth with Belmont than many other D1 schools and he wouldn't have been the main attraction at most of them. Pierre finished three rebounds and one assist shy of a triple-double against a good Richmond team last week. He does everything and does it well.

Jacob Ognacevic, Lipscomb ($8.2K)

Ognacevic is Lipscomb's version of Pierre. He's just not a very good passer. The ceiling is lower, but Ognacevic is a better shooter and almost as strong on the boards. There's more than enough value to flaunt the OVC bigs in your lineups tonight.

Dylan Faulkner, Lipscomb ($4.8K)

Look, it's not as if Lipscomb is playing a power conference team. In basketball, Conference USA and the Ohio Valley are about the same thing. It's boggling my mind that Lipscomb players are priced this low.

With Faulkner, I get it. He hasn't played 20 minutes in a game yet this season. He still has at least 24 DraftKings points in five straight games. That's a nice bargain, even if he does only play a little less than half the game.

MJ Thomas, New Orleans ($3.7K)

We know that New Orleans isn't going to win this game. They won't even come close. However, I expect most of their minutes to remain consistent. Thomas played 29 minutes in a 47-point loss to Iowa and 23 minutes in a 31-point loss to Baylor. He put up a combined 40.75 DraftKings points in those games. He'll be plenty good enough for this price.
